Kiosk (Self-Service/ Interactive Kiosk) Market To Reach A Value Of ~US$ 2.4 Billion By 2027

Kiosk Market (Self-service/Interactive) market

According to a new market report pertaining to the global kiosk market published by Transparency Market Research, the global kiosk (self-service/ interactive kiosk) market is projected to reach a value of ~US$ 2.4 Bn by 2027. The market is projected to expand at a CAGR of ~10% from 2019 to 2027. Growth of the market can be attributed to the increasing need to enhance customer experience, and the growth of organized retail sectors in developing countries. 
Over the forecast period, the kiosk (self-service/ interactive kiosk) market in Europe is anticipated to grow rapidly at a CAGR of ~11%. Moreover, in terms of share, the global kiosk (self-service/ interactive kiosk) market is dominated by North America, followed by Europe. In the kiosk (self-service/ interactive kiosk) market, the retail segment is projected to be valued at ~US$ 535 Mn in 2019, and is expected to reach ~US$ 1.1 Bn by 2027, expanding at a CAGR of ~10% during the forecast period.

Growth of Organized Retail Sector in Developing Countries to Fuel Market
One of the most important factors fueling market is the growth of the retail sector in developing countries such as India and China, which are witnessing improvement in standards of living. Increasing disposable income of citizens has resulted in urbanization, particularly in India, Bangladesh, Indonesia, and Thailand, among others. These developing countries are prominent in the retail world, and global retailers are focusing on entering these kiosk (self-service/ interactive kiosk) markets. This factor is expected to result in the increased demand for kiosks in developing countries.

The Internet of things (IoT) represents a giant network of interconnected devices or things that are embedded in the existing internet infrastructure. These things can include a variety of objects such as electronics devices, vehicles, equipment, sensors, and consumer appliances. The concept may signify the sharing of data and information with people and animals connected to the infrastructure in near-real time. The proliferation of connected devices and the soaring popularity of IoT among enterprises in developed and developing nations have led to the pressing need for  Internet of Things testing  mechanisms. Developing an effective IoT testing mechanism foregrounds evaluating key aspects such as compatibility and usability of the interconnected devices, security of the network, the connectivity, and overall performance of the system.
